Tragic Incident: Three Alabama Men Die While Swimming at Florida Beach

July 18, 2024 — In a tragic turn of events, three men from Alabama have lost their lives after experiencing distress while swimming at a beach in Florida. Authorities have confirmed that the men were discovered separately and subsequently pronounced dead at nearby hospitals.

The incident occurred at Miramar Beach, a popular destination in the Florida Panhandle known for its beautiful coastline and inviting waters. Despite its appeal, the beach can present dangers, particularly to those unfamiliar with the local conditions, such as strong currents and sudden changes in weather.

The three men, whose identities have not yet been released pending notification of their families, were vacationing in Florida when the tragedy struck. Witnesses reported seeing the men struggling in the water around mid-afternoon before disappearing beneath the waves. The lifeguard on duty immediately called for backup, initiating a coordinated search and rescue operation.

Local lifeguards, along with rescue teams from the South Walton Fire District, quickly responded, deploying jet skis and rescue boats to scour the area in hopes of locating the swimmers. Despite the challenging conditions, which included choppy waters and a strong rip current, the rescue teams persevered. The men were found separately within a span of two hours, and each was immediately transported to nearby hospitals, including Sacred Heart Hospital on the Emerald Coast, for urgent medical attention. Tragically, despite the best efforts of the medical personnel, all three men were pronounced dead upon arrival.

The South Walton Fire District Chief expressed deep condolences to the families and loved ones of the deceased, emphasizing the emotional toll such incidents take on both the families and the rescue teams. He also highlighted the critical importance of water safety and the potential risks associated with swimming in the ocean.

"This is a heartbreaking incident, and our hearts go out to the families affected," said the spokesperson for the Walton County Sheriff's Office. "We urge all visitors to our beaches to be aware of the conditions and to swim only in designated areas where lifeguards are present. The ocean can be unpredictable, and it's crucial to respect its power."

Local authorities, in collaboration with the beach safety team, are stressing the importance of adhering to safety protocols. Visitors are advised to pay close attention to warning flags and signs that indicate the current water conditions and potential hazards. For instance, a red flag signifies high hazard conditions, such as strong currents and high surf, whereas a yellow flag indicates medium hazard conditions with moderate surf and currents.

In addition to heeding warning flags, beachgoers are encouraged to swim with a buddy to ensure mutual assistance in case of trouble. It's crucial to avoid alcohol consumption before swimming, as it impairs judgment and coordination, increasing the risk of accidents. Understanding rip currents and knowing how to escape them is also vital; swimmers should remain calm, float to conserve energy, and swim parallel to the shore until out of the current before heading back to the beach. Keeping an eye on weather conditions, which can change rapidly, is another essential precaution to ensure a safe beach experience.

As the community mourns the loss of these three men, authorities continue to investigate the circumstances surrounding the incident. The focus remains on preventing similar tragedies in the future through increased awareness and adherence to beach safety guidelines. Efforts are underway to enhance safety measures, including increased lifeguard presence and improved signage to inform beachgoers of potential dangers.

This tragic event underscores the unpredictable nature of the ocean and the need for vigilance when enjoying its beauty. The local community, along with the families of the victims, is left to grapple with the devastating impact of this loss, hoping that heightened awareness and caution can prevent such heart-wrenching incidents in the future.
